Église Saint-Nicolas de Bordeaux
Église Saint-Nicolas de Bordeaux is a church in Bordeaux, Gironde, Nouvelle-Aquitaine which is located on Rue Saint Nicolas. Bordeaux, Port of the Moon
Quarter
Photo: Raptor-kev, Public domain.
The Port de la Lune is the name given to the harbour of Bordeaux, dating to the Middle Ages, because of the shape of the river crossing the city. It is represented by a crescent on the coat of arms of Bordeaux, and by three interlaced crescents in the logotype of the municipality.
Talence
Town
Photo: SM63,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Talence is a commune in the department of Gironde, administrative region of Nouvelle-Aquitaine, France. It is the third-largest suburb of the city of Bordeaux, and is adjacent to it on the south side.
